Where does “sweriapis” come from?

sweriapis (Old Prussian) comes from Old Polish świerzepic, from Proto-Slavic *sverěpъ — burdock.

sweriapis (Old Prussian): a certain type of stallion, either a stallion for tourneys (possibly interpreting keyn- like gegen) or a breeding stallion
